India NEET medical counseling reforms and legal proceedings

Overview

The Medical Counseling Committee (MCC) continues to manage medical entrance counseling for 2025 and 2026. For NEET SS 2025, the MCC previously released provisional Round 2 seat allotment results with seat matrix expansions and corrections. Regarding undergraduate admissions, NEET UG 2026 Round 1 seat allotment results for MBBS and BDS were published on August 21, 2026. In Tamil Nadu, the Directorate of Medical Education released Round 1 seat allotment results for MBBS and BDS under Government and Management quotas on August 27. Candidates had until September 5, 2026, to complete admission formalities. On September 9, 2026, the Directorate released the Round 2 seat matrix for MBBS and BDS to assist with the choice-filling process. The deadline for Round 2 choice filling and locking is set for September 13, 2026, with allotment results expected on September 15. As of September 1, 2026, the MCC opened registration and choice filling for Round 2 of the NEET UG 2026 counseling, effective September 3. The MCC has also released national seat allotment results for the NEET UG 2026 cycle to allocate seats across various medical and dental colleges in India. In Puducherry, the Centralised Admission Committee (CENTAC) released its Round 1 Draft Allotment List for UG NEET-based courses. Of the 903 available seats in MBBS, BDS, and BAMS, 882 candidates have been allotted seats. Four seats remain withheld pending a Writ Appeal before the Madras High Court. Due to the extended counseling schedule, the start of the MBBS 2026-27 academic session—originally slated for September 8—may be deferred by approximately one week, with an expected start around September 15, 2026. On September 11, 2026, the Karnataka Examinations Authority (KEA) and the MCC released Round 2 provisional seat allotment results.
